VMware VSAN 6.0 部署全攻略
vmware vsan 6.部署

首页 2025-02-14 08:09:35



VMware vSAN 6.x部署全解析:构建高性能与高可用性存储解决方案 在虚拟化技术日新月异的今天,VMware vSAN作为VMware提供的一种分布式存储解决方案,凭借其高性能、高可用性和易于管理的特性,成为了众多企业构建虚拟化环境时的首选

    本文将详细解析VMware vSAN 6.x的部署过程,帮助读者深入了解如何在实际环境中高效实施这一存储解决方案

     一、vSAN技术概览 vSAN通过聚合ESXi主机的本地存储资源(HDD、SSD)创建共享存储池,支持虚拟机的高性能和高可用性存储需求

    其核心特性包括: - 自动分层存储:根据数据的活跃程度自动将数据放置在不同类型的存储介质上,实现性能与容量的最佳平衡

     - 复制和故障切换:在集群中的不同节点之间复制数据,确保数据的高可用性

     - 性能优化:通过智能的数据布局和缓存机制,提供卓越的性能表现

     - 存储策略:允许管理员为每个虚拟机甚至虚拟磁盘单独设置性能和可用性要求,实现精细化的存储管理

     二、部署前准备 在部署vSAN之前,需要做好充分的准备工作,包括硬件兼容性检查、网络配置、vCenter Server Appliance(VCSA)的部署等

     1.硬件兼容性检查:确保所有参与vSAN集群的ESXi主机及其磁盘满足vSAN的硬件兼容性要求

    可以通过VMware Compatibility Guide进行检查

     2.网络配置:推荐使用10Gbps网络,保证主机间数据传输性能

    同时,需要配置vSAN网络,为每台主机选择用于vSAN网络的物理网卡,并分配上行链路

     3.VCSA部署:VCSA是vSAN管理的核心组件,负责vCenter Server和Platform Services Controller的部署

    从vSAN 6.0开始,VCSA的部署需要在Windows平台上执行安装程序

    具体步骤包括下载ISO文件、解压缩或挂载到虚拟光驱、安装集成插件、运行安装程序、选择部署方式(嵌入式或外部模式)、设置SSO、选择虚拟机部署大小、存储位置、数据库类型、网络设置等

     三、vSAN集群创建与配置 完成VCSA部署后,接下来是vSAN集群的创建与配置

     1.登录Web Client:使用vSphere Web Client登录到VCSA,开始vSAN集群的创建过程

     2.创建数据中心和集群:在Web Client中,首先创建数据中心,然后在数据中心下创建集群

     3.添加主机到集群:将满足vSAN硬件兼容性要求的ESXi主机添加到集群中

    在添加过程中,需要输入vSphere Esxi的许可证

     4.配置vSAN分布式交换机:切换到网络选项卡,右击数据中心,选择“新建Distributed Switch”,配置分布式交换机,并为每台主机选择用于vSAN网络的物理网卡

     5.设置vSAN网络:在每台主机上新建一个VMkernel网络适配器,选择vSAN交换机,并设置vSAN网络的静态IP

     6.配置vSAN存储盘:标记合适的磁盘为缓存层或容量层,创建磁盘组

    每个磁盘组由1块缓存层磁盘和最多7块容量层磁盘组成

     7.设置存储策略:根据业务需求,设置vSAN的存储策略,包括容错方式(RAID模式)、容错数(FTT)、条带宽度及预留容量等

     四、vSAN Witness节点部署(可选) 对于需要更高可用性的vSAN集群,可以部署Witness节点

    Witness节点不参与数据存储,但用于在集群中主机故障时提供仲裁,确保集群的完整性

     1.下载Witness Virtual Appliance:从VMware官网下载适用于vSAN版本的Witness Virtual Appliance(OVA文件)

     2.修改OVA文件:使用ovftool工具将OVA文件转换为OVF文件,并修改OVF文件中的参数,以适应部署环境

    例如,将VSAN参数中的true改为false(如果部署环境不支持预先设定OVF属性),并调整部署规模(tiny、medium、large)

     3.导入OVF文件:将修改后的OVF文件导入到VMware环境中,注意在导入过程中选定Customize选项,避免VM自动开机

     4.配置Witness Appliance:修改VMX文件中的root密码参数,用作配置VSAN Witness Appliance的root密码设定

    启动嵌套ESXi主机,完成VSAN Witness节点的部署

     五、验证与性能调优 部署完成后,需要对vSAN集群进行验证,确保其符合最佳实践,并进行必要的性能调优

     1.使用vSAN健康检查工具:vSAN提供了健康检查工具,可以验证配置是否符合最佳实践

    定期检查并修复发现的问题,确保vSAN集群的稳定运行

     2.性能监控与优化:通过vSphere Web Client监控vSAN集群的性能指标,如IOPS、吞吐量、延迟等

    根据监控结果,调整存储策略、优化网络配置、升级硬件等,以提升vSAN集群的性能

     3.备份与恢复:制定备份策略,定期备份vSAN集群中的重要数据

    同时,熟悉vSAN的数据恢复流程,确保在数据丢失或损坏时能够迅速恢复

     六、结论 VMware vSAN 6.x以其高性能、高可用性和易于管理的特性,为企业提供了高效的存储解决方案

    通过详细的部署前准备、vSAN集群的创建与配置、Witness节点的部署(可选)、以及验证与性能调优步骤,企业可以成功实施vSAN,并充分发挥其技术潜能

    在实施过程中,务必遵循最佳实践,确保vSAN集群的稳定性和性能表现

    随着虚拟化技术的不断发展,vSAN将继续为企业带来更加高效、可靠的存储服务

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道